PheKB: a catalog and workflow for creating electronic phenotype algorithms for transportability.

Abstract excerpt
OBJECTIVE: Health care generated data have become an important source for clinical and genomic research. Often, investigators create and iteratively refine phenotype algorithms to achieve high positive predictive values (PPVs) or sensitivity, thereby identifying valid cases and controls.
